Output 22b5483a2aef4838f7fe7ae1330ffbf11307f3235c9a8e873f96c29cf2b21a19:4

value
142758559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 492c3b4b762513625e273667b49357739cdac394 OP_EQUAL
address
38MvEpBJXoiGN4ydBy5kKKAfPBeqqXfKfd
transaction
22b5483a2aef4838f7fe7ae1330ffbf11307f3235c9a8e873f96c29cf2b21a19
confirmations
245846
spent
true